    Summary: Performs a variety of warehousing and dispatch duties requiring an understanding of the Supply Chain. Work involves most of the following: verifying materials against receiving documents, noting and reporting discrepancies and obvious damages, processing system required transactions; storing, stacking, or palletizing materials in accordance with cGMP storage methods, rearranging and taking inventory of stored materials, examining stored materials and reporting deterioration and damage, removing material from storage and preparing it for shipment. This worker may operate hand or power trucks in performing warehousing duties

    Principal Responsibilities:

  • Ensures warehouse activities and material control are performed following company policies and controls.
  • Performs raw and finished goods material movement between warehouses and manufacturing areas.
  • Process inventory deliveries in FIFO to manufacturing departments and completes all necessary system transactions to ensure inventory accuracy.
  • Ensures accuracy by processing accurate material transactions in the accepting and issuing of material; keeps accurate storage and locations of materials.
  • Supports inventory accuracy and goals by actively participating in annual and other periodic physical inventory activities, investigating and reconciling differences.
  • Process cycle counts on raw materials and finished warehouse according to procedure
  • Contributes to team effort by ensuring data accuracy and integrity, assuring system compliance with laws, regulations, and corporate standards.
  • Complies with QSR, ISO, and applicable regulations and company procedures, compliance with applicable GMP's and SOP's.
  • Ensures optimal housekeeping by following procedure, maintaining Warehouse in a near and safe manner, improving warehousing space usage ensuring material is stored maximizing available space.
  • Maintains Security and Health, Safety, and Environmental good practices and complies with organization standards/procedures, ensuring a safe and healthy environment.
